Body heat is produced within your cells. For one, when you exercise the chemical energy used in the muscles contracting is not efficiently turned into mechanical energy and the excess is lost as heat. The various metabolic reactions occurring withing your body also produce heat such as the breakdown of chemicals within your cells. There really is no one place where body heat is produced. The free energy (delta G) is the measure of the amount of energy produced or consumed in a reaction. Enthalpy (delta H) is a measure of the amount of heat produced or consumed in a reaction. These two quantities can sometimes be the same. When they are not, the other missing component where heat can be consumed or produced is work.
